Day temp likely to rise in next few days: IMD | Bhubaneswar News

Bhubaneswar: The state could witness a gradual rise in day temperature by 4-6 degree Celsius in the next few days, the IMD said on Sunday. Night temperature would also see a gradual rise by 2-3 degrees during the period.
On Monday, light to moderate rain or thunderstorm activity would continue in Balasore, Bhadrak, Jajpur, Kendrapada, Cuttack and Jagatsinghpur.
The state witnessed widespread rain in last two days affecting crops and vegetables. “Groundnut and watermelon grown in over two acres of land were badly damaged due to unseasonal rain,” lamented Parikkhita Behera, a farmer from Bari area of Jajpur district. Behera said he is in the dark how to repay his loan. Similar is the plight of many rain-affected farmers in the state. TNN
